> virtio 1.0 has two sections titled
>  Non-transitional Device With Legacy Driver
> the first says devices SHOULD fail, the second
> says devices MUST fail.
> Other issues: devices don't really fail - they cause drivers to fail. second section seems to be in the wrong place, and also have a section followed by subsection with no explanatory text in between.
> finally, this text was originally ritten to handle buggy windows drivers gracefully, but later we changed device IDs so it's not really required there. Might be handy for some other buggy legacy drivers, though no such drivers are known.
